Understanding Instagram Affiliate Marketing

Instagram affiliate marketing is a way to earn commission by promoting products or services through your content. Rather than selling your own products, you share an affiliate link provided by a brand. When someone clicks and makes a purchase, you earn a percentage of the sale. Instagram’s visual nature makes it an ideal space for showcasing affiliate products in action, especially through creative formats like Stories, Posts, and Reels.

What makes Instagram especially effective for affiliate marketing is the trust factor. Followers often view creators as reliable sources of recommendations, especially when their content is consistent with their niche. Instead of a hard sell, successful affiliates focus on authentic storytelling and organic integration of affiliate products into everyday content. This balance between promotion and value-driven content builds credibility over time.

The platform also offers built-in features that simplify affiliate sharing. Link stickers in Stories, eligible product tagging, and clickable captions in Reels give creators multiple ways to place affiliate links without disrupting the user experience. With the right strategy, affiliates can turn regular content into a consistent revenue stream.

Creating High-Converting Instagram Stories

Instagram Stories are one of the most effective tools for affiliate marketers thanks to their visibility, urgency, and interactivity. With features like stickers, polls, and direct link placement, Stories offer a direct path from viewer interest to action. To use Stories effectively for affiliate marketing, focus on these key strategies:

 

Use The Link Sticker To Drive Clicks

The link sticker allows you to add a clickable URL directly to your Story, making it easy for viewers to access your affiliate offers. Use it on product demos, unboxings, or tutorials where the viewer is already engaged. A compelling CTA and clear placement increase the chance that they’ll tap through.

 

Keep It Authentic And Story-Driven

Audiences respond best to content that feels real and personal. Use Stories to walk through your day, show how you use a product, or offer honest opinions. This casual, behind-the-scenes feel builds trust and encourages interaction without feeling like a hard sell.

 

Add Engagement Elements To Boost Reach

Interactive stickers like polls, sliders, and questions not only boost engagement but also help the algorithm favor your content. More views can lead to more link taps and affiliate conversions. Keep the content relevant to the product but engaging enough to make viewers want to participate.

 

Maximizing Affiliate Sales Through Instagram Posts

Instagram Posts remain one of the most effective ways to promote affiliate products with lasting visibility. Unlike Stories, which expire after 24 hours, posts live on your profile and continue to generate traffic over time. To use them effectively, focus on visuals, captions, and strategic link placement:

 

Focus On High-Quality, Contextual Imagery

Clear, well-composed images that show the product in use perform better than generic promotional graphics. Whether it’s a flat lay, lifestyle shot, or carousel walkthrough, each image should highlight the product naturally. This helps your audience connect the product to real-life use and increases the likelihood of conversions.

 

Write Captions That Inform And Persuade

Captions are where you can share your experience, explain benefits, and create a narrative around the product. Instead of a hard sell, tell a short story or highlight how the item fits into your routine. Use clear language and include any affiliate disclosures to keep things transparent and professional.

 

Place Affiliate Links Strategically

While Instagram captions do not support clickable links, you can guide viewers to your link-in-bio with a simple direction. Reference your bio in the caption with a short callout, or use text overlay on your image to reinforce the product’s name and how to find it. Using a trackable link in your bio allows you to monitor performance over time.

Using Reels To Drive Engagement And Conversions

Instagram Reels offer a powerful way to reach new audiences through short, dynamic video content. With their strong placement in the Explore tab and high engagement potential, Reels are ideal for showcasing affiliate products in action. To make Reels work for affiliate marketing, consider the following tactics:

 

Showcase The Product In A Natural Context

Reels that show real-life use of a product feel more relatable and are more likely to be shared. Whether it’s a quick tutorial, a before-and-after, or a reaction video, the goal is to highlight value without turning the content into an ad. Keep the tone conversational and the visuals aligned with your style.

 

Use Trending Audio And Hashtags To Expand Reach

Leveraging popular sounds and relevant hashtags can help your Reel reach more users outside your existing follower base. Choose audio that fits the product and your content style so it feels authentic. Hashtags should be specific enough to connect with your target audience while still being discoverable.

 

Include On-Screen Text And CTAs

Since many viewers watch without sound, on-screen text helps deliver your message clearly. Add brief callouts like product names, key benefits, or a prompt to check your link in bio. This visual guidance helps drive action even if the viewer doesn’t read your caption.

 

Tracking Performance And Optimizing Your Strategy

Tracking your performance is essential if you want to grow your affiliate income on Instagram. Without data, it’s difficult to know what’s working and where improvements are needed. To keep your strategy effective and evolving, focus on these core areas:

 

Monitor Engagement And Link Clicks

Regularly check metrics like views, likes, shares, and comments to understand how your audience is interacting with your content. Use tracking links to measure how many clicks each affiliate link receives. Over time, this helps identify which formats and messages lead to the highest conversions.

 

Use Instagram Insights And Affiliate Dashboards

Instagram’s built-in Insights tool provides detailed data on how each piece of content performs, from reach to saves. Most affiliate platforms also offer dashboards showing clicks, conversions, and commissions. Reviewing both sets of data gives you a more complete picture of performance.

 

Adjust Content Based On What Works

Once you spot patterns in your performance, adjust your content accordingly. If Reels generate more conversions than Posts, lean into that format more often. Test different product angles, caption styles, and post timings to find the best combination for your audience.

Frequently Asked Questions About How To Do Affiliate Marketing On Instagram (Stories, Posts & Reels)

 

Can I start Instagram affiliate marketing without a large following?

Yes. Many affiliate programs accept micro-influencers with engaged audiences. Quality engagement matters more than follower count, especially for niche topics.

 

Is it necessary to disclose affiliate links on Instagram?

Yes. To comply with FTC guidelines, creators must disclose affiliate relationships clearly, using phrases like “affiliate link” or “#ad” in their content.

 

What types of products perform best for affiliate marketing on Instagram?

Products with strong visual appeal, lifestyle relevance, and clear use cases tend to perform best. Categories like beauty, fashion, wellness, and tech are popular.

 

Can I promote multiple affiliate products on one Instagram account?

Yes. As long as the products align with your niche and don’t confuse your audience, promoting multiple affiliate items can diversify your income.

 

How often should I post affiliate content on Instagram?

Balance is key. Mixing affiliate content with personal, educational, or entertaining posts helps avoid overwhelming your audience and keeps engagement high.

 

What’s the difference between influencer marketing and affiliate marketing on Instagram?

Influencer marketing typically involves paid sponsorships per post, while affiliate marketing focuses on earning commissions based on actual sales or clicks.

 

Do I need a business account to do affiliate marketing on Instagram?

While not mandatory, a business or creator account unlocks Instagram Insights and link tools, making it easier to track and optimize affiliate performance.
